Problems solved by technology

[0006] However, most of the current masking materials are inorganic sand, which has small specific surface area, poor adsorption performance, and poor structure. It cannot simultaneously realize the treatment of heavy metals, N, P and other nutrients and refractory organic matter, and it is easy to cause anaerobic Or facultative anaerobic environment, unable to achieve long-term water quality improvement effect

Embodiment 1

[0029] The present embodiment provides a method for preparing a black and odorous river channel bottom mud covering material, comprising the following steps:

[0030] (1) mix 100 parts by mass of fly ash and 10 parts by mass of polylactic acid-coated calcium peroxide, and stir at 90-150 rpm for 15-30min, so that the surface of the oxygen slow-release material is wrapped by fly ash to obtain the first mixed material ;

[0031] (2) the first mixed material is mixed with silicate, and stirred at 90-150rpm for 15-30min to obtain the second mixed material;

[0032] (3) adding 40 parts by mass of water to the second mixed material obtained in step (2) and stirring to obtain a mixture, which is loaded into a honeycomb die and extruded to obtain a solidified body precursor of a honeycomb structure;

[0033] (4) air-drying the cured body precursor in the step (3) in a natural state for one week to obtain a cured body;

Embodiment 2

[0036] (1) 100 parts by mass of fly ash and 10 parts by mass of polylactic acid wrapped calcium peroxide and magnesium peroxide mixture are mixed, and stirred at 90-150rpm for 15-30min, so that the surface of the oxygen slow-release material is wrapped by fly ash, to obtain the first mixed material;

[0037] (2) the first mixed material is mixed with 30 parts by mass of active magnesium oxide, and stirred for 15-30min at 90-150rpm to obtain the second mixed material;

[0038] (3) adding 50 parts by mass of water to the second mixed material obtained in the step (2) and stirring to obtain a mixture, and packing the mixture into a honeycomb die for extrusion molding to obtain a solidified body precursor of a honeycomb structure;

[0039] (4) air-drying the cured body precursor in the step (3) for one week in a natural state to obtain a cured body with a size of 10 mm;

Embodiment 3

[0061] Use the covering material A to repair the black and odorous river sediment; obtain 20 kg of sediment and record the sludge and water quality parameters (Table 2), pour the sludge into a drum, the thickness of the mud is about 40cm, and then pour the Contaminated clean water, the water surface is 40cm away from the upper surface of the sediment. After the water is stabilized, the surface is evenly scattered with covering material A2KG to form a covering layer with a thickness of about 2cm. After three months, the water quality changes are observed, and the results are recorded in Table 3; Sediment, test the parameters of the sediment, see Table 4.

Abstract

The invention discloses a preparation method of a black-odor river sediment covering material. The preparation method comprises the following steps: (1) mixing and stirring fly ash and an oxygen sustained-release material at a preset proportion to obtain a first mixed material; (2) mixing the first mixed material with a solidifying material, and stirring to obtain a second mixed material; 3) adding water to the second mixed material obtained in the step (2), stirring to obtain a mixture, and extruding and granulating the mixture to obtain a solidified body precursor; (4) air-drying the solidified body precursor in the step (3) in a natural state to obtain a solidified body; (5) heating the solidified body obtained in the step (4) under protection of nitrogen, and naturally cooling to obtain the covering material. The preparation method of a black-odor river sediment covering material, provided by the invention, prepares the covering material by using the fly ash as a main body and combining with the oxygen sustained-release material and the solidifying material through a special process; the covering material has a good treatment effect on heavy metals, N, P and other nutrients andrefractory organic matters released by the sediment.

Description

technical field [0001] The invention belongs to the field of water environment treatment, in particular to a preparation method of a black and odorous river channel bottom mud covering material. Background technique [0002] In order to reduce the sediment is an important reservoir of pollutants, the main pollutants accumulated are heavy metals, N, P and other nutrients and refractory organics, the content of which can reach hundreds of times in the water body, and maintain a certain dynamic balance with the water phase. . When environmental conditions change, pollutants in the sediment may be released to re-contaminate the water body. Therefore, the polluted sediment has seriously threatened human health and the world's environment, and the treatment of the polluted sediment is urgent.
